Automatic DKIM key rotation

SMTPeter can now automatically rotate your DKIM keys. If you let your emails flow through our servers, you no longer have to take care of changing your DNS records to rotate your keys. Just follow the suggestions on the SMTPeter dashboard, and you get automatically rotating DKIM keys.

Gmail feedback loops

Mails that are sent through SMTPeter now automatically get an extra "feedback-id" header. This header allows us to receive feedback from Gmail.

DKIM signing by Peter

All emails that pass through SMTPeter are now automatically DKIM signed by SMTPeter, using the private key of SMTPeter. This is an extra signature that is added to your emails alongside your own signatures.
